Machine Learning Artificial Intelligence Benchmarks – Guide

Machine learning and artificial intelligence (AI) have become pivotal across industries, driving innovation and transformation. As these technologies advance, the need to evaluate their performance grows. This is where Machine Learning Artificial Intelligence Benchmarks come into play.

These benchmarks allow organizations to assess the effectiveness, scalability, and efficiency of AI models. In this guide, we’ll delve deep into AI benchmarking, focusing on critical performance metrics, popular datasets, and how artificial intelligence tickets contribute to these evaluations.

What Are Machine Learning Artificial Intelligence Benchmarks?

Machine Learning Artificial Intelligence Benchmarks refer to the standardized tasks or metrics used to evaluate the performance of AI models. They serve as a reference point, enabling organizations to measure how well a model performs across various tasks, such as image recognition, natural language processing, or object detection.

These benchmarks are crucial for understanding whether a model can generalize well to new data and operate efficiently under different conditions.

Importance of Machine Learning Artificial Intelligence Benchmarks

  • Measuring Performance: Benchmarks provide a comprehensive view of how well AI models perform in real-world applications. They assess speed, accuracy, and the model’s ability to scale.
  • Comparison Across Models: Machine Learning Artificial Intelligence Benchmarks allow for objective comparisons between different models or algorithms, ensuring that developers choose the best-performing solution for their specific needs.
  • Resource Optimization: These benchmarks help identify the resources consumed by AI models, such as CPU, GPU, and memory. This ensures that organizations can make efficient use of available resources when deploying AI systems.

Key Metrics for Machine Learning Artificial Intelligence Benchmarks

When assessing AI performance, certain key metrics are used to create a holistic view of the model’s capabilities. These metrics serve as the foundation for ML Artificial Intelligence Benchmarks.

1. Accuracy

Accuracy refers to the percentage of correct predictions made by an AI model. It is one of the most common metrics used in ML Artificial Intelligence Benchmarks because it provides insight into the model’s effectiveness in solving a specific task.

2. Inference Time

Inference time measures how quickly an AI model can generate predictions or insights from new data. In the context of ML Artificial Intelligence Benchmarks, inference time is crucial for real-time applications, such as autonomous vehicles or real-time customer service.

3. Resource Utilization

Resource utilization evaluates how efficiently an AI model uses hardware resources such as CPU, GPU, and memory. ML Artificial Intelligence Benchmarks often include this metric to ensure that models can be deployed cost-effectively.

4. Scalability

The ability of an AI model to handle increasing data sizes without performance degradation is a critical aspect of Machine Learning Artificial Intelligence Benchmarks. Scalability ensures that the model remains efficient as data sets grow in volume and complexity.

Popular Datasets for Machine Learning Artificial Intelligence Benchmarks

In benchmarking AI models, standardized datasets are crucial for ensuring consistent and fair evaluations. The following datasets are often used in Machine Learning Artificial Intelligence Benchmarks:

1. ImageNet

This massive dataset is widely used for benchmarking AI models in image recognition tasks. It consists of millions of labeled images across various categories and is a standard in the field of Machine Learning Artificial Intelligence Benchmarks.

2. CIFAR-10 and CIFAR-100

The CIFAR datasets are designed for benchmarking AI models in object recognition. CIFAR-10 has 10 classes, while CIFAR-100 expands this to 100 classes, offering more detailed Machine Learning Artificial Intelligence Benchmarks.

3. GLUE Benchmark

The General Language Understanding Evaluation (GLUE) is widely used to assess natural language processing models.

GLUE provides a comprehensive suite of tasks that are ideal for benchmarking NLP systems under the umbrella of Machine Learning Artificial Intelligence Benchmarks.

The Role of Artificial Intelligence Tickets in Machine Learning Artificial Intelligence Benchmarks

Artificial intelligence tickets represent specific performance goals that AI models are expected to meet. These targets could be accuracy thresholds, response time limits, or resource usage metrics. By setting such goals, organizations can align their models’ performance with business objectives.

Why Artificial Intelligence Tickets Matter in Machine Learning Artificial Intelligence Benchmarks

AI tickets are an essential part of Machine Learning Artificial Intelligence Benchmarks because they ensure that AI systems not only meet technical standards but also business goals.

For instance, a ticket might require an AI model to achieve 95% accuracy while keeping inference time below 100 milliseconds. This alignment of technical and operational goals ensures that AI models deliver real-world value.

AI Benchmarking Tools and Frameworks

Several frameworks are available to standardize and simplify Machine Learning Artificial Intelligence Benchmarks. These tools make it easier for developers to compare AI models and identify the most suitable option for their specific use cases.

1. MLPerf

MLPerf is an industry-standard suite used for measuring the performance of machine learning models. It includes benchmarks for both training and inference, making it a valuable tool in Machine Learning Artificial Intelligence Benchmarks.

2. DeepBench

DeepBench focuses on evaluating deep learning operations like matrix multiplication and memory usage. It is commonly used to benchmark deep learning frameworks, providing insights that are critical in Machine Learning Artificial Intelligence Benchmarks.

3. ONNX (Open Neural Network Exchange)

ONNX is an open-source platform that allows developers to benchmark AI models built across different frameworks. Whether you’re using TensorFlow, PyTorch, or Caffe, ONNX ensures that Machine Learning Artificial Intelligence Benchmarks remain consistent across environments.

Challenges in Machine Learning Artificial Intelligence Benchmarks

Despite the importance of benchmarking, several challenges exist:

1. Data Changes Over Time

AI models are often deployed in dynamic environments where the data evolves continuously. This can cause benchmarks to become outdated, making it difficult to maintain accurate Machine Learning Artificial Intelligence Benchmarks.

2. Bias in AI Models

Bias in AI can significantly impact benchmarking outcomes. Ensuring that models are fair and unbiased is crucial for ethical AI development and reliable Machine Learning Artificial Intelligence Benchmarks.

3. Complex Metrics

While some benchmarks, such as accuracy and inference time, are straightforward, others, such as resource efficiency and robustness, are more complex. These require a more in-depth evaluation process in Machine Learning Artificial Intelligence Benchmarks.

Best Practices for Machine Learning Artificial Intelligence Benchmarks

1. Use Representative Datasets

Always ensure that datasets used for Machine Learning Artificial Intelligence Benchmarks reflect real-world conditions. This ensures that models perform well across various environments.

2. Frequent Updates

Machine Learning Artificial Intelligence Benchmarks should be updated regularly to reflect changes in data and advancements in model architectures.

3. Incorporate Artificial Intelligence Tickets

Integrating artificial intelligence tickets into Machine Learning Artificial Intelligence Benchmarks helps ensure that models align with both technical and business goals.

Conclusion

In an increasingly competitive AI landscape, Machine Learning Artificial Intelligence Benchmarks are essential tools for evaluating the performance of models. By focusing on key metrics such as accuracy, inference time, and resource efficiency, organizations can ensure that their AI systems are not only optimized for technical performance but also aligned with business objectives.

Integrating artificial intelligence tickets into these benchmarks provides a structured approach to measure and improve AI performance over time.

Leave a Reply

Ads Blocker Image Powered by Code Help Pro

Ads Blocker Detected!!!

We have detected that you are using extensions to block ads. Please support us by disabling these ads blocker.